更新 .gitea/workflows/demo.yaml
自动流水线示例 / build (push) Successful in 2m3s Details
自动流水线示例 / upload (ubuntu-latest) (push) Successful in 24s Details
自动流水线示例 / deploy (push) Successful in 18s Details
自动流水线示例 / download (push) Failing after 44s Details
自动流水线示例 / 检查 (push) Successful in 13s Details
自动流水线示例 / 制品上传 (ubuntu-latest, a) (push) Has been skipped Details
自动流水线示例 / 制品上传 (ubuntu-latest, b) (push) Has been skipped Details
自动流水线示例 / 制品上传 (ubuntu-latest, c) (push) Has been skipped Details

发布生产
This commit is contained in:
xiehaijun 2025-07-27 17:08:44 +00:00
parent 02fc6822d1
commit d19808ea80
1 changed files with 19 additions and 19 deletions

View File

@ -268,7 +268,7 @@ jobs:
echo "获取gitea: ${{ gitea.repository }}"
- name: release
# uses: softprops/action-gh-release@v2这是github的.gitea官方的actions才支持.gitea官方的actions:https://gitea.com/actions
uses: akkuman/gitea-release-action@v1
uses: https://gitea.com/actions/gitea-release-action@v1 # akkuman/gitea-release-action@v1
env:
#G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}} # github版本专用
NODE_OPTIONS: '--experimental-fetch' # if nodejs < 18[gitea版本]
@ -295,22 +295,22 @@ jobs:
files: |-
./release/**
- run: ls -R ./release/
- name: setup go
uses: actions/setup-go@v5
with:
#- name: setup go
# uses: actions/setup-go@v5
# with:
#go-version: '>=1.20.1'
go-version: '^1.13.1'
- run: go version
- name: release-build
run: go build -ldflags="-s -w -X 'main.Version=${{ github.ref_name }}'" -o bin/reverse-${{ github.ref_name }}-linux-amd64
- name: release-build-windows
run: GOOS=windows GOARCH=amd64 go build -ldflags="-s -w -X 'main.Version=${{ github.ref_name }}'" -o bin/reverse-${{ github.ref_name }}-windows-amd64.exe
- name: release-build-darwin
run: GOOS=darwin GOARCH=amd64 go build -ldflags="-s -w -X 'main.Version=${{ github.ref_name }}'" -o bin/reverse-${{ github.ref_name }}-darwin-amd64
- name: Use Go Action
id: use-go-action-test
uses: https://gitea.com/actions/release-action@main
with:
files: |-
release/**
#api_key: '${{secrets.RELEASE_TOKEN}}'
# go-version: '^1.13.1'
#- run: go version
#- name: release-build
# run: go build -ldflags="-s -w -X 'main.Version=${{ github.ref_name }}'" -o bin/reverse-${{ github.ref_name }}-linux-amd64
#- name: release-build-windows
# run: GOOS=windows GOARCH=amd64 go build -ldflags="-s -w -X 'main.Version=${{ github.ref_name }}'" -o bin/reverse-${{ github.ref_name }}-windows-amd64.exe
#- name: release-build-darwin
# run: GOOS=darwin GOARCH=amd64 go build -ldflags="-s -w -X 'main.Version=${{ github.ref_name }}'" -o bin/reverse-${{ github.ref_name }}-darwin-amd64
#- name: Use Go Action
# id: use-go-action-test
# uses: https://gitea.com/actions/release-action@main
# with:
# files: |-
# release/**
# #api_key: '${{secrets.RELEASE_TOKEN}}'